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24035665121 53 28791 41334444 95482
1983 72050413 0066
1983 72050413 0066
43660506 180 18166
All about undefined
Interested in learning more?
1983 72050413 0066
43660506 180 18166
See more
952 9467
008639 72776 23008595
See more
05107 8108
93 26 66494500 620032
See more